Hi,

I like many am just struggling with the shipping part of my online shop.. so the question is, I will be shipping dog treats, most weigh 5 oz each, and I plan on shipping first class in a 6 x 6 x 4 box. The box weighs 3.4 oz so technically to stay below the 13 oz max for the first class I could only have 1 package in the box. I added a flat rate of $7.00, this was based on the furthest zone from me; obviously, I don't want to lose money but I also don't want to charge people way more for shipping than they need to. I added a "condition" on my shipping that the max weight is 13 oz, so what will happen if someone orders 2 bags of dog treats? Will it add another $7.00? Honestly, I don't even know if I am doing this right..... Thank you for your input 🙂
